See what makes it pro

Maintain up to 6 acres with twice-weekly mowing. 0.25 acre per charge. Up to 1.7 acres per day.

Set the map nad schedule. Mows as planned, then returns to recharge when needed.

Power built for serious mowing. Dual 300w cutting motors and heavy-duty straight blades.

Built on tracks for tough terrain. Handles slopes up to 70% (35°).

One machine for every season. swap modules to mow, blow leaves, clear snow, and tow.

Pro Mower in action, set for dimond pattern. I found that 0" overlap worked great with diamond pattern seeing each mow changes direction resulting in no stips of tall grass. Brought mow time from 4 1/2 hours to 3 1/2 hours with previously using a 4" over lap. This also resulted in that area being completed within one battery charge.

I recently upgraded from the mower to the Mower Pro. I’ll admit, I bought it reluctantly since my original mower attachment just wasn’t performing the way I needed. But I have to say, the Mower Pro has exceeded my expectations. The cut quality is outstanding about 99% clean with barely any uncut blades left behind, and the lines are nearly perfect. I’ve tested it at different cutting heights 4”, 3.8”, and 3.5”. While all gave good results, 3.5” seems to be the sweet spot, delivering the sharpest lines and the most consistent finish. Overall, I’m very impressed with how well it’s performing. Attached pics and video.

Yarbo a.k.a Cornelius II tackling the wild. Well I must say the M1Pro and core are beasts. I usually spend 4-6hours bush whacking this section of hill twice a year. This year I've spent maybe 2hrs. The first time out I manually knocked down the high stuff as the bumper kept saying there were collisions. The second time I mapped most of the area and monitored its process to see how it would do. Today I just let it go. It was able to get unstuck and completed the task with no intervention from me. After it was done I expanded on its area. I still have about an hours worth of really steep area but this is a big win.
